Born in Buenos Aires, De Mujica attended Stetson University and played for the soccer team, the Stetson Hatters, from 2008 to 2011.
Early While at school he also played for various USL PDL sides like the Central Florida Craze, Football Club JAX Destroyers, and Orlando City U-23. Fort Lauderdale Strikers
On January 31, 2013 De Mujica signed for the Fort Lauderdale Strikers of the North American Soccer League. He made his professional debut for the side on May 18, 2013 against the San Antonio Scorpions at Toyota Field in which he came on as a 72nd-minute substitute for Jemal Johnson as Fort Lauderdale lost the match 3–1.
